Book Synopsis Hot Like Fire by : Valerie Bloom

Download or read book Hot Like Fire written by Valerie Bloom and published by Bloomsbury Children's Books. This book was released on 2009 with total page 0 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: When de July sun hot like fire/ Den I have jus' one desire,/ To run down to de shop an' buy a/ Kisko pop. The subjects of these poems range from global pollution to problems with maths homework and from teh philosophical to taking sandwiches to school. Children love reading and listening to Valerie's work.
